LNA Position Overview:

As a Licensed Nursing Assistant, you'll play a vital role in providing personal and clinical care to our residents under the supervision of licensed nurses. This role is key to maintaining both the physical comfort and emotional well-being of our residents.

Responsibilities

  • Answers signal lights and bells to determine resident needs.
  • Assists resident with turning and positioning in bed
  • Assists resident with ambulation for short distance in facility.
  • Takes and records temperature, blood pressure, pulse and respiration rates, and food and fluid intake and output, as directed.

About Elderwood

Elderwood is a leading provider of care for seniors in the Northeast and Mid-Atlantic states. Offering a wide range of services across a continuum of high-quality facilities, Elderwood is consistently recognized for quality and value.

Service lines include independent living, assisted living and skilled nursing, with specialty services such as subacute rehab, memory care, orthopedic and cardiac rehabilitation, cardiac telemetry, wound therapy, ventilator care and oncology care. Elderwood’s affiliates provide additional services including home care, pharmacy and prescription delivery, medical transportation, and managed long-term care services.
